Transaction 57014f25bac290e69f1705f77091ad60fe8990a6b80dc1c1822a8b376f302932
1 Input
1 Output
-
57014f25bac290e69f1705f77091ad60fe8990a6b80dc1c1822a8b376f302932:0
- value
- 64445
- script pubkey
- OP_0 OP_PUSHBYTES_20 bffe54cf039942b6e77c795a3edbb6accbf5a2ea
- address
- bc1qhll9fncrn9ptdemu09drakak4n9ltgh2jtqggk